| // upsertCommitStatusIndex the function will not return until it acquires the lock or receives an error.
 | |
| func upsertCommitStatusIndex(ctx context.Context, repoID int64, sha string) (err error) {
 | |
| 	// An atomic UPSERT operation (INSERT/UPDATE) is the only operation
 | |
| 	// that ensures that the key is actually locked.
 | |
| 	switch {
 | |
| 	case setting.Database.UseSQLite3 || setting.Database.UsePostgreSQL:
 | |
| 		_, err = db.Exec(ctx, "INSERT INTO `commit_status_index` (repo_id, sha, max_index) "+
 | |
| 			"VALUES (?,?,1) ON CONFLICT (repo_id,sha) DO UPDATE SET max_index = `commit_status_index`.max_index+1",
 | |
| 			repoID, sha)
 | |
| 	case setting.Database.UseMySQL:
 | |
| 		_, err = db.Exec(ctx, "INSERT INTO `commit_status_index` (repo_id, sha, max_index) "+
 | |
| 			"VALUES (?,?,1) ON DUPLICATE KEY UPDATE max_index = max_index+1",
 | |
| 			repoID, sha)
 | |
| 	case setting.Database.UseMSSQL:
 | |
| 		// https://weblogs.sqlteam.com/dang/2009/01/31/upsert-race-condition-with-merge/
 | |
| 		_, err = db.Exec(ctx, "MERGE `commit_status_index` WITH (HOLDLOCK) as target "+
 | |
| 			"USING (SELECT ? AS repo_id, ? AS sha) AS src "+
 | |
| 			"ON src.repo_id = target.repo_id AND src.sha = target.sha "+
 | |
| 			"WHEN MATCHED THEN UPDATE SET target.max_index = target.max_index+1 "+
 | |
| 			"WHEN NOT MATCHED THEN INSERT (repo_id, sha, max_index) "+
 | |
| 			"VALUES (src.repo_id, src.sha, 1);",
 | |
| 			repoID, sha)
 | |
| 	default:
 | |
| 		return fmt.Errorf("database type not supported")
 | |
| 	}
 | |
| 	return err
 | |
| }
